摘要
基于GAMIT软件进行高速铁路框架控制网CP0基线解算对专业技术人员的专业技能要求较高,特别是基线解算过程中常出现报错等容易“卡壳”的难题。采用天宝公司的新一代后处理软件Trimble Business Center(TBC V5.20),对照TB 10601—2009《高速铁路工程测量规范》中CP0基线解算及平差各项精度要求,首先对某高铁项目TBC基线解算2个关键技术参数设置进行比较,然后使用CosaGPS V5.20进行TBC基线解算结果质量和平差精度检核,最后将TBC平差计算的控制点三维和二维成果与GAMIT 10.7计算结果进行比较,以验证TBC软件进行CP0基线解算的可靠度和正确性。研究表明,通过设置天线模型为绝对相位中心改正模型和选择GPS+北斗卫星系统组合进行基线解算,得到基线较差和环闭合差、三维无约束和约束平差的基线向量改正数均满足规范要求,三维和二维成果与GAMIT 10.7计算结果吻合,表明采用TBC软件进行基线长度≤200 km的高速铁路CP0基线解算可行。
In order to solve the high threshold requirements for professional technical personnel in the current use of GAMIT software for frame control network CP0 baseline calculation of high-speed railway,especially the problem of getting stuck due to error prompts during the baseline calculation process.The paper used Trimble Business Center(TBC V5.20),a new generation post-processing software from Trimble Company,and compared the accuracy requirements for CP0 baseline calculation and adjustment in the Code for Engineering Survey of High-speed Railway(TB 10601—2009).Firstly,two key technical parameters for TBC baseline calculation of a high-speed railway were compared.Then,COSA GPS V5.20 was used to check the quality and adjustment accuracy of TBC baseline calculation results.Finally,the three-dimensional and two-dimensional results of TBC adjustment calculation were compared with the GAMIT 10.7 calculation results to verify the reliability and correctness of TBC software for CP0 baseline calculation.Research shows that,by setting the antenna model as the absolute phase center correction model and selecting GPS+BeiDou satellite system combination for baseline calculation,baseline deviation and loop closure deviation,the baseline vector correction values for both unconstrained and constrained adjustment in 3D meet the specification requirements,and the 3D and 2D results are consistent with the GAMIT 10.7 calculation results.All indicator statistics indicate that using TBC software for high-speed railway CP0 baseline calculation is completely feasible when the baseline length is≤200 km.
